I'm having trouble getting bump and specular mapping working on an imported model in three.js.
I'm exporting a model from 3DS Max to a .obj file, then using the convert_obj_three.py script to convert it to .js. Inside the model.js file I can see that bump and specular maps are coming across:
"materials": [ {
"DbgColor" : 15658734,
"DbgIndex" : 0,
"DbgName" : "flloor_bump_test",
"illumination" : 2,
"mapAmbient" : "sat_8.jpg",
"mapBump" : "sat_8_bump.jpg",
"mapDiffuse" : "sat_8.jpg",
"mapSpecular" : "sat_8_spec.png",
"opticalDensity" : 1.5,
"specularCoef" : 25.0,
"transparency" : 0.0
},
Here's how I load the model into my scene:
var jsonLoader = new THREE.JSONLoader();
jsonLoader.load( "model.js", addModelToScene );
function addModelToScene( geometry, materials )
{
var material = new THREE.MeshFaceMaterial( materials );
model = new THREE.Mesh( geometry, material );
model.scale.set(0.01,0.01,0.01);
model.castShadow = true;
model.receiveShadow = true;
scene.add( model );
}

EDIT 2
So after playing with it I can see that the following data was missing from the converted .js model:
"shading" : "phong",
"mapSpecular" : "powerday_sat_8_specular.png",
"shininess" : 1000,
"mapBumpScale" : 5,
So obviously there is a problem in my export from Max to .obj, or the conversion of .obj to .js. If anyone has solved this problem I would really appreciate how you did it! Thanks :)
